The problem with the geometric discord
Abstract
We argue that the geometric discord introduced in [B. Dakic, V. Vedral, and C. Brukner, Phys. Rev. Lett. 105, 190502 (2010)] is not a good measure for the quantumness of correlations, as it can increase even under trivial local reversible operations of the party whose classicality/non-classicality is not tested. On the other hand it is known that the standard, mutual-information based discord does not suffer this problem; a simplified proof of such a fact is given.
